no but really, a limited slip differential... i searched and got a thread about it but i wanted to ask about different companies also.

<u>quaife</u> is the obvious contender with their 1300 dollar kit, but i've only found ones for quattro. anything for us FWD 4k'ers?

does <u>phantom grip</u> make a conversion kit for our cars, and is it any good?

and i have also heard of <u>peloquin</u>, any good?

thanks for the input guys and gals. and dont anyone dare say i dont have enough power to need a LSD. technically i probably dont have enough power to be on the interstate either ;-)
